<3> Tip #1: Identify Your Skills and Strengths
You have a unique set of skills and strengths that can be leveraged to find a side hustle. Take some time to reflect on your past work experience, education, and personal projects. What are you good at? What do you enjoy doing? Make a list of your skills and strengths, and think about how they can be applied to a side hustle.
<3> Tip #2: Explore Online Platforms
There are many online platforms that can connect you with potential clients or employers. Some popular options include:
< href='https://upwork.com' target='_blank'>Upwork provides a platform for freelancers to find work in a variety of fields, including writing, design, and programming.
< href='https://freelancer.com' target='_blank'>Freelancer is another platform that allows you to compete for freelance work in areas such as writing, design, and programming.
